Output 599432c926cca5b31147ebe662909197888ac25f0739fba87fc0a48800c60f67:0

value
1034820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b03afb99f54966cff32dece0a33f8dae11ccb5d OP_EQUAL
address
39zFq8wUTnq28fViYZeBGzDs8hMcVk4abz
transaction
599432c926cca5b31147ebe662909197888ac25f0739fba87fc0a48800c60f67
spent
true